Tinubu Says Nigeria Will Use AI, Emerging Technology Against Insecurity

President Bola Tinubu

President Bola Tinubu says his administration will rely more heavily on artificial intelligence, emerging technology and local defence production to confront Nigeria’s security threats.

Tinubu gave the pledge at the grand finale of the Nigerian Army Day Celebration 2026 in Port Harcourt, Rivers State. He was represented by Vice President Kashim Shettima.

He said the government is working to improve operational planning and combat readiness by adopting new technologies and building capacity across military operations.

The president also linked the plan to the revitalisation of the Defence Industries Corporation of Nigeria, saying local production would create skilled jobs and reduce dependence on foreign arms supply.

Tinubu said the administration would continue modernising the Army so it can respond to current security challenges and strengthen Nigeria’s role in defence diplomacy.

The NADCEL event was held under the theme “Protecting the Nation and Serving the People: A Way Forward for the Nigerian Army.”
